Usually your Apple ID is your email address. I wonder if you are having my 
iCloud issue. Even though it prompts me for my ID, to verify it (by entering my 
password) I have two options: not now, or to go to settings/icloud.  A friend 
of mine today verified that she has my same issue when ever she turns her phone 
on from when she had powered it off. I have other devices that this isn't 
happening on, for which I use the same credentials. Even if I do the not now 
option, I am still able to make App Store and iTunes store purchases.

How does one determine what their Apple ID is? I did the automatic 
ITunes/IClouds upgrade this morning and IClouds seems to want it. To this 
point, I don’t ever rememver having to use it for anything. All I need to do to 
make a purchase from, say, the ap store is enter my password. I assume that it 
gets my Apple ID directly from the phone. Thanks.
